10 Essential Strategies For Enhancing Your Financial Reporting Process

Is your financial reporting process in need of optimization?

If you’re looking to enhance your financial reporting process, consider these essential strategies to refine and optimize each step:

1. Establish A Comprehensive Month-End Close Process

  • Start with pre-close activities such as reviewing major accounts and reviewing preliminary financial reports.
  • Create standardized procedures across departments for consistency and efficiency.
  • Utilize checklists and timelines, preferably using project management software, to stay on track.

2. Automate Key Financial Processes

  • Automate repetitive tasks like data entry and reconciliation to reduce errors and save time.
  • Ensure staff are well-trained on new technologies and provide adequate support.
  • Integrate accounting software with other company software for quick data collection.

3. Maintain Clean Accounting Records

  • Maintain well-documented, thorough supporting documentation for all financial transactions.
  • Perform consistent reconciliation of accounts to prevent discrepancies.

4. Develop Comprehensive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s)

  • Develop comprehensive SOPs for financial reporting processes to standardize workflows and ensure consistency.
  • Regularly review and update SOPs to adapt to changing business requirements and regulatory standards.
  • Provide training and resources to employees to ensure understanding and adherence to SOPs.

5. Implement Robust Inter-Office Communication

  • Implement seamless data-sharing mechanisms between offices and branches to ensure real-time access to financial information.
  • Establish communication channels, protocols and project management software to facilitate efficient collaboration and decision-making across locations.
  • Utilize centralized reporting platforms to standardize financial processes and ensure consistency in reporting practices.

6. Maintain Regulatory Compliance

  • Stay abreast of relevant financial regulations and ensure compliance with reporting standards such as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P) or Financial Accounting Standards Board (FASB).
  • Implement internal controls to mitigate the risk of non-compliance.

7. Manage Data Integrity

  • Assign appropriate access levels to employees based on their roles and responsibilities.
  • Regularly review access permissions to ensure data integrity and prevent unauthorized changes.

8. Utilize Advanced Forecasting Techniques

  • Create forecasts and projections to predict future financial outcomes.
  • Regularly update forecasts based on changing market conditions and internal factors.

9. Enhance Stakeholder Communication

  • Develop clear and concise reports easily understood by all stakeholders.
  • Use interactive dashboards for real-time data interaction.
  • Establish feedback mechanisms to improve reporting based on stakeholder input.

10. Promote Cross-Functional Collaboration

  • Foster collaboration between finance and other departments to ensure alignment of financial reporting with operational goals.
  • Encourage knowledge sharing and communication across teams to enhance overall understanding of financial performance.
  • Establish cross-functional teams to address complex financial challenges and drive innovation.
